On Thursday 29 March 2007 20:38:43 Tilman Sauerbeck wrote:
> Cedric BAIL [2007-03-29 17:58]:
> >     Another little patch that potentially break every thing and need review.
> > To make the story short, when you have a lot of image on the screen with
> > many cliping, you are creating and destroying many time Cutout_Rect
> > object. So I changed the code to do less allocation/destruction. It also
> > break the API used by the engine, so a patch for them is needed.
>
> Looks good in general.
>
> I attached a modified version of your patch where I removed some
> oddities:
>
> In evas_common_draw_context_cutouts_del(), I renamed "delta" to "index".
> "delta" implies (for me) that it's the difference between two values,
> but it really is an index ;)

Indeed ! It was an "historical" name :)

> I also removed some unrelated changes that crept into the patch, like
> that "error_data" enum that wasn't referenced anywhere, and a few
> whitespace-only changes.

Hum, that's was a leak from another patch I am working on (a more complete 
cache for font), but it is not really ready for prime time.

> Not sure whether I'm brave enough to commit this :)

:)

Thanks for your review !
        Cedric


-------------------------------------------------------------------------
Take Surveys. Earn Cash. Influence the Future of IT
Join SourceForge.net's Techsay panel and you'll get the chance to share your
opinions on IT & business topics through brief surveys-and earn cash
http://www.techsay.com/default.php?page=join.php&p=sourceforge&CID=DEVDEV
_______________________________________________
enlightenment-devel mailing list
[email protected]
https://lists.sourceforge.net/lists/listinfo/enlightenment-devel

Reply via email to